Posting Context Statement
IIDS and its RCDS team provide advanced computing, data, and software solutions that power research and innovation across the UofI. RCDS supports projects spanning AI, environmental science, HPC, and data management, helping stakeholders turn ideas into impactful results. The QA Analyst will play a key role in ensuring the reliability, security, and usability of applications and data systems developed within this collaborative environment. Working alongside developers, data scientists, and project managers, the QA Analyst will design and implement both manual and automated testing workflows, contribute to continuous integration pipelines, and help shape best practices in software quality across diverse projects.
Position Overview
The Quality Assurance (QA) Analyst ensures the reliability, functionality, usability and performance of University of Idaho software systems and applications. This position is responsible for designing, implementing, and executing test processes to maintain high-quality standards across all projects. The QA Analyst collaborates with developers, project managers, and stakeholders to identify issues early and ensure delivery of secure, stable, and user-friendly systems.
